The biosurfactants market of Japan is on a constant upward trajectory, as various industries are increasingly accepting more and more of the eco-friendly, biodegradable substitutes to the conventional chemical surfactants. Biosurfactants have specific benefits such as low toxicity, high biodegradability, and enhanced performance, which are the main factors of demand in the sectors that are focused on sustainability and compliance with regulations.
Japan's policy landscape is increasingly favouring sustainable chemicals and green innovation. The government regulations that limit the use of conventional chemical surfactants and put an emphasis on environmental impact assessments and product safety standards are instrumental in this scenario as they help the biosurfactant adoption. The public funding and R&D support for sustainable industrial biotechnology, which includes partnerships between universities and industries, are directed towards innovating in the area of biosurfactant production and commercialization.
The advances are mainly aimed at microbial fermentation and bioprocess optimization to attain higher production rates and lower costs. The developments in strain engineering, downstream processing, and characterization technologies are making biosurfactants competitive with synthetic ones. The improved production methods, along with the increasing use of natural and green materials in cosmetic and household products, are the major technological factors that drive the market growth in Japan.
Market Dynamics of the Japan Biosurfactants Market:
Increasing preference for environmentally friendly and biodegradable options across various product categories, such as cosmetics, detergents, and special applications. More and more Japanese customers and companies are choosing products that are environmentally friendly, which contributes to the switch to biosurfactants. On top of that, the strict environmental regulations and the industry's high standards are pushing the producers to be less dependent on synthetic surfactants, thus fueling the market even more. The developing fermentation technologies and bioprocessing methods are working towards more efficient and competitive production, which will ultimately lead to product performance and cost-effectiveness enhancement through time.
The huge interest has not been enough to overcome the negatives of high production costs that the market confronts, coming from complex fermentation processes, expensive substrates and purification requirements, making biosurfactants not cost-competitive with traditional surfactants. These production costs are barriers to both large-scale commercialization and price competitiveness. Besides, the slow adoption of biosurfactants in all potential application sectors is due to limited awareness and technical understanding about the benefits of biosurfactants among some end-users.
There are significant opportunities for growth through technological innovation in microbial strain engineering and bioprocess improvements that can reduce costs and increase yields. Expanding applications in agriculture, oil recovery, and environmental remediation open new use cases beyond traditional sectors. Strategic partnerships between biotech firms, cosmetic and detergent manufacturers, and research institutions can accelerate product development and awareness. Additionally, Japan’s commitment to sustainability and green chemistry initiatives may create favorable regulatory and funding environments to support market expansion.

Market Segmentation
Japan's Biosurfactants Market share is classified into product and application.
By Product:
Japan's biosurfactants Market is divided by product into rhamnolipids, sophorolipids, methyl ester sulfonates, alkyl poly-glucosides, and others. Among these, the methyl ester sulfonates segment dominated the market share in 2024 and is anticipated to grow at a significant CAGR during the forecast period. MES’s stronghold in the market can be mainly credited to its affordability, superb cleaning performance, and eco-friendliness, which together have opened up its use in household detergents, industrial cleaning agents, and cosmetic products.
By Application:
Japan's biosurfactants Market is categorised by application into household, detergents, personal care, industrial cleaners, agriculture chemicals, and food processing. Among these, the household segment leads the market share in 2024 and is projected to grow at a remarkable CAGR during the forecast period. The primary factor for this ascendancy is the growing consumer preference for eco-friendly and biodegradable cleaning products, which is backed by the heightened environmental sustainability awareness and health issues related to the use of synthetic surfactants.
